DN54 XZE is a 2005 Hyundai Matrix in Green with a 1,599c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.8%.
Across all 2005 Hyundai Matrix models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.5% with a typical mileage of 55,423 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Hyundai Matrix f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 15,124 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DN54 XZE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Hyundai Matrix typ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 21 years old, this Hyundai Matrix is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
